1. Title Loans
A title loan is a secured loan that lets you borrow money by providing your lien-free vehicle title as collateral. You must own your car outright for approval, which means paying off any outstanding liens, debt, or judgments.
Our title loans in Arizona are worth up to $15,000. How much you qualify for depends on your vehicle’s value. We will inspect your vehicle’s age, make, model, condition, mileage, service history, and modifications. Your vehicle must be worth at least $750 to borrow that much for emergencies.
Here are the required items for Arizona title loans:
- A state-issued photo ID that displays your full name and date of birth
- A lien-free vehicle title in your name
- Your car, truck, or van for a quick inspection
You must own your vehicle outright to get approved for a title loan. If you have a financed car you are still making payments on, you won’t be able to qualify. In that case, you may want to consider registration loans in Arizona.
2. Registration Loans
A registration loan is exactly what it sounds like: a loan option that lets you use your motor vehicle registration as collateral. Unlike title loans, you won't need to fully pay off your vehicle to qualify for an Arizona registration loan.
You can borrow up to $2,500 with a registration loan. The loan amount depends on the equity in your vehicle, your ability to afford repayment, and your credit score. We will conduct a soft credit check to verify your score, but you can still get approved for a registration loan with bad credit. Your loan amount may be affected, but you won’t get an automatic rejection because of a poor credit score.
You can qualify for a registration loan in Arizona with these items:
- A state-issued photo ID that displays your full name and date of birth
- An Arizona motor vehicle registration in your name
- An active checking account in your name
When Should You Get An Emergency Loan For $750?
Our emergency loans should only be for unexpected expenses you cannot afford. If you can wait until your next paycheck to pay an emergency cost, you should. If you need to pay these costs before you get paid again, an emergency loan could be valid.
You should only borrow a loan as a last resort when faced with emergencies. Avoid borrowing for luxury purchases, like new clothes, funding a vacation, or buying a second car.
Here are some examples of emergency costs you can afford with one of our loans:
- Overdue bills (ex, rent, mortgage, utilities, student loan debt, car loans, etc.)
- Medical expenses
- Auto repairs
- Home repairs
- Veterinarian bills
- Unexpected travel costs
Even when faced with emergency costs, you should consider loan alternatives first, such as borrowing from friends and family or using state or government programs. You should also consult our terms and conditions before applying.
